On-air challenge from NPR Sunday Puzzle created by Will Shortz. (June 21, 2020):



 For each one, change the initial consonant or consonants to a new consonant or new consonants to get a new word that looks like it should rhyme with the original but doesn't. Every answer is unique.

(You can listen to this puzzle on https://www.npr.org/2020/06/21/881226297/sunday-puzzle-new-start)


Example: Cord --> Word





1. howl


2. golf


3. brave


4. toad


5. gasp


6. green


7. pooch


8. goose




Answer Keys

  1.  bowl

  2.  wolf

  3.  have

  4.  broad

  5.  wasp

  6.  been

  7.  brooch

  8.  choose
